Locally, we frequently address suspension and steering component wear due to our rural roads and seasonal potholes, particularly in models like the MDX and RDX. We also commonly service issues related to variable valve timing (VVT) systems and electronic power steering, which are known concerns across several Acura generations.
Look for a local shop with certified Acura or Honda-specific technicians (ASE Master Techs with L1 certification is ideal) and who use genuine or OEM-equivalent parts. In our rural area, shops with strong community reputations built over many years, and those offering shuttle services or loaner cars, are particularly valuable due to the limited local transportation options.
Typically, independent specialized shops in West Manchester offer significant savings on labor rates compared to metro-area dealerships, while maintaining similar part quality. The convenience of a local shop also saves you time and fuel costs for the 45+ minute drive to the nearest major city dealerships.
Seek immediate diagnostic service at a local shop if any warning light is flashing, indicating a severe issue. For a steady light, schedule a prompt diagnosis; Ohio's emissions testing requirements for Preble County mean underlying issues causing a Check Engine Light must be resolved to pass inspection.
Before winter, have your battery and charging system tested, as cold Ohio winters strain older batteries, and ensure all-wheel-drive systems (SH-AWD) in models like the TL and MDX are serviced for traction. In spring, a thorough undercarriage inspection and cleaning to remove road salt corrosion is critical for longevity.
